The MTC announces that to file complaints with the Prosecutor, the Comptroller to and Congress for the alleged responsibilities in the reception and management of the trains donated for the Lima-Chosica project.
The Ministry of Transport and Communications (MTC) presented a detailed report, prepared by the US consultant Rail Electrical Service, which warned in March of this year a high rate of criticism in locomotives and wagons donated by the railway company Caltrain to the Municipality of Lima (MML) for the operation of the Lima-Chosica train.
